Commit 8a644c64 authored by Aurelien Jarno's avatar Aurelien Jarno Committed by Paul Burton

MIPS: OCTEON: fix kexec support

Commit 62cac480 ("MIPS: kexec: Make a framework for both jumping and
halting on nonboot CPUs") broke the build of the OCTEON platform as
the relocated_kexec_smp_wait() is now static and not longer exported in
kexec.h.

Replace it by kexec_reboot() like it has been done in other places.

Fixes: 62cac480 ("MIPS: kexec: Make a framework for both jumping and halting on nonboot CPUs")
Signed-off-by: default avatarAurelien Jarno <aurelien@aurel32.net>
Signed-off-by: default avatarPaul Burton <paul.burton@mips.com>
Cc: linux-mips@vger.kernel.org
Cc: Dengcheng Zhu <dzhu@wavecomp.com>
Cc: ralf@linux-mips.org
Cc: stable@vger.kernel.org # 4.20+
parent 5a9372f7
...@@ -98,7 +98,7 @@ static void octeon_kexec_smp_down(void *ignored) ...@@ -98,7 +98,7 @@ static void octeon_kexec_smp_down(void *ignored)
" sync \n" " sync \n"
" synci ($0) \n"); " synci ($0) \n");
relocated_kexec_smp_wait(NULL); kexec_reboot();
} }
#endif #endif
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ment